In the realm of nuclear engineering, safety and efficiency are paramount. One of the critical components that contribute to these aspects is the control-rod-drive motor. This device plays a vital role in the operation of a nuclear reactor by controlling the position of the control rods, which in turn regulate the fission process. Understanding the function and importance of the control-rod-drive motor is essential for anyone involved in nuclear technology or interested in the workings of nuclear power plants.The control-rod-drive motor is an electromechanical device that operates the control rods. Control rods are made from materials that absorb neutrons, such as boron or cadmium. By adjusting the position of these rods, operators can control the rate of the nuclear reaction. When the control rods are inserted into the reactor core, they absorb more neutrons, thus slowing down the reaction. Conversely, when they are withdrawn, the reaction speeds up. The control-rod-drive motor is responsible for this precise movement, ensuring that the reactor operates within safe and efficient parameters.The design of the control-rod-drive motor must accommodate the unique challenges presented by the nuclear environment. These motors need to be robust and reliable, capable of functioning under extreme conditions, including high radiation levels and varying temperatures. Additionally, they must respond quickly to changes in reactor conditions to maintain stability and prevent accidents.In terms of operation, the control-rod-drive motor is typically controlled by the reactor's control system, which monitors various parameters such as temperature, pressure, and neutron flux. When the system detects that the reactor is becoming too hot or that the neutron flux is too high, it sends a signal to the control-rod-drive motor to adjust the position of the control rods accordingly. This automated response is crucial for maintaining the balance necessary for safe reactor operation.Moreover, the control-rod-drive motor is not just a mechanical component; it also incorporates advanced technology for feedback and monitoring. Many modern reactors use digital control systems that provide real-time data on the status of the control rods and the performance of the control-rod-drive motor. This data allows operators to make informed decisions and adjustments, enhancing the overall safety and efficiency of the reactor.In conclusion, the control-rod-drive motor is a fundamental element in the safe operation of nuclear reactors.
